超声探伤仪收发电路的改进研究

         

摘要

针对现有超声探伤系统电路复杂、设计成本高的缺点,提出了一种以12 V电源供电的超声谐振发射电路,设计实现了以谐振接收、差分可变增益放大以及峰值保持的回波处理硬件电路设计.系统采用2.5M超声探伤传感器.实验表明,系统性能稳定,精度高,成本低,有广阔的应用前景.%Considering the disadvantages of present ultrasonic detection system,such as complexity circuit system,high design costs,and put forward a transmitting circuit by using 12 V single power source circuit.The design achieved echo signal processing of ultrasonic detection with resonant receiver,differential variable gain amplifier and peak hold.The system adopted ultrasonic sendreceive sensor of 2.5 M.The experiment results show that this system has more stable performance,higher precision and lower cost than the present system has.Thus,the system has broad application prospects.
